Matthew Flatt writes: > At Sun, 05 Aug 2018 11:40:25 -0400, Christopher Lemmer Webber wrote: >> Eventually I would like to write a multiplayer game in Racket where >> users can write and execute code safely [...] >> >> In a sense, it would sound as if Racket's #lang support would be perfect >> for this. But in fact there is a problem with the #lang approach here: >> while a #lang, once selected, can constrain the language features >> available, the fact that one can select a #lang itself indicates that >> doing "#lang w7" is not the right approach. > > The `get-info` function of `setup/getinfo` may be a useful model of how > to make a constrained `#lang` work for your purposes. > > An "info.rkt" for collection or package info must be written in `#lang > info` to constrain the things that an "info.rkt" file can do. The > requirement to use `#lang info` is enforced by not loading the modules > directly, but by using `get-info`, which checks the module's language > before doing anything interesting (such as expanding the module). > > The implementation has two main parts: > > * Set `current-reader-guard` to ensure that no readers are used other > than the intended language's reader. > > * Check the result of `read-syntax` to make sure it's a module that > uses the right language.
